Hello people of earth, I hope you guys are doing well, I have a little question, that maybe you could help me with! I was working with cubase! but im trying to change to Reaper from cockos, maybe someone has heard of it ( its awesome), everything works awesome, but the only thing missing here, its quadrafuzz,I really use this plugin alot! especially in my basses or it helps me get a little more body to my sounds . But it does not work in Reaper, so im looking for a replacement plugin, maybe you know something that could replace the enigmatic quadrafuzz! anyways thanks in advance!!!! have a great day!!

From what I've seen, whenever I tried to use Quadrafuzz in any other DAW (actually just Ohmstudio), it hasn't worked, it seems to be a Cubase exclusive thing. Normally a message pops up that says "Nuendo (whatever type) is required for this plugin" Someone correct me if I'm wrong. As far as I know, Quadrafuzz has indeed become a Cubase exclusive plugin a few years ago.
You may want to look for the old version of it (v.1.01) that might work for you. At least it works in Live.

having the same problem, coz i'm on mac/intel and quadrafuzz isn't UB and supported anymore, so i'm able to open it via the VST Bridge which is a pain in the ass...

after some research on Craig Anderton, i saw in one of his posts somewhere he considers Izotope Trash the closest plugin to Qfuzz... i feel it also, but clearer too somehow.

You can also try Ohmicide or Predatohm from Ohmforce           http://darkelf.gr
